Abinader honored in Switzerland for advancing workers’ rights

Geneva , Switzerland.- Dominican President Luis Abinader was honored at the 113th International Conference of the International Labor Organization (ILO) in Geneva, Switzerland, for his continued support of workers’ rights and social dialogue. The recognition, presented during the Global Coalition for Social Justice’s Annual Forum, was awarded by Dominican union leaders Gabriel del Río (CASC), Pepe Abreu (CNUS), and Jacobo Ramos (CNTD). They praised Abinader’s efforts to promote the dignity, well-being, and development of the Dominican workforce.

In his speech, Abinader expressed gratitude and reaffirmed his commitment to advancing democratic values, improving quality of life, and promoting inclusive economic growth. He emphasized the importance of dialogue, crediting the country’s union and business communities for their balanced and responsible approaches.
